Trump’s legal victory over the porn actress in California

Despite the entry of former US President Donald Trump into a legal battle in New York due to investigations related to his payment of money to buy the silence of pornographic actress Stormy Daniels, he achieved a legal victory once morest her in another aspect of the same case, but in another state.

Indictment of Trump.. How did the case develop?

Former US President Donald Trump appeared on Tuesday before a New York City court following the Manhattan District Attorney charged him with falsifying commercial records. The indictment hearing was the result of nearly five years of investigations and judicial follow-up.

Trump appeared before the US judiciary, on Tuesday, in a case that he paid $ 130,000 to Daniels before the presidential elections in 2016, and he pleaded innocent of all charges once morest him, but the Ninth Circuit in the US Court of Appeals in California ordered the actress to pay $ 120,000 to Trump in exchange for attorney’s fees. In the defamation lawsuit she filed once morest him and lost.

This amount is in addition to more than $500,000 that the court ordered her to pay, according to the statement “CNN”.

Daniels sued Trump in 2018 following he called her claim that she was threatened if she disclosed her relationship with Trump a “scam”.

The court dismissed the lawsuit in October 2018, holding that Trump’s statement was protected by the Constitution under the First Amendment.

The court later ordered the actress to pay regarding $293,000 in legal fees, and was also ordered to pay $245,000 following losing another appeal.

On Tuesday, the US Court of Appeals issued its final ruling, saying Trump’s lawyers “had spent more than 183 hours appealing the case.”

In all, the actress will pay Trump regarding $600,000, according to Harmit Dillon, Trump’s attorney.

“Congratulations to President Trump on this final victory. Collectively, our firm has won over $600,000 in attorneys’ fees in his meritless litigation,” Dillon tweeted Tuesday.
